Zenit strengthen with Neto and Rodić

Friday 1 February 2013 22.35 CET
Luís Neto has had an impressive season with Siena

FC Zenit St Petersburg have made their first signings this winter by bringing in AC Siena centre-back Luís Neto and OFK Beograd left-back Milan Rodić.

The 24-year-old Neto, who received his maiden call-up to the Portugal squad last Autumn but is yet to win his first cap, has joined the Russian champions on a long-term contract for a reported fee of €6m. He moved to Siena from CD Nacional in summer 2012 and had already made 20 Serie A appearances this season.

Rodić, a 21-year-old who has played eight times for the Serbia Under-21 side, had spent his entire career at Beograd, making 71 league appearances and scoring three goals. No details of the transfer fee or contract were announced by Russian champions.

Zenit host Liverpool FC in the UEFA Europa League round of 32 first leg on 14 February with the return at Anfield taking place a week later.
